Burt Mitchell (Band)

Biography:

Bagpiper Burt Mitchell grew up in piping family in Wilmington, Delaware, where he learned to play the pipes from his father, Robert Gilchrist and Roderick MacDonald starting at the age of six and has been teaching the instrument after being offered a full scholarship to Valley Forge Military Academy at the age of fifteen. He became one of the top players in America having won the award for the Eastern US’s Best Open Piper for year while still in his teens. He has won the same award twice since.

Mitchell continues teaching piping and is considered one of America’s top players on the instrument. He has been the full-time piping instructor at VMI since 2000 and has taught cadets who have never played before to become proficient players in the Pipe Band consisting in excess of fifty members. He has instructed various pipe bands and has created a unique methodology for instruction of the bagpipe called “Pipe Teacher’s Assistant”. This popular book and CD series is equally respected in Scotland as well as the US as a teaching tool.

He tours regularly with Ceili Rain, a Celtic rock band from New York.
